Expert Witness Reports

A medical expert will be required to examine your Erb's case and give an opinion about the cause of the injury, and if it was due to negligence by a doctor. The expert will also be able to help you determine the severity of your injuries and how they might affect your future.

Erb's Palsy can be caused by birth injuries to the brachial-plexus. This is more prevalent during vaginal births but can also occur during csections. The injury is caused when doctors move the baby's shoulders to ease the delivery process. The process may stretch or tear the nerves in the armpit, which can cause permanent damage.

In some instances injuries can be treated with surgery, but it can still cause issues. Children with this condition may not be able their hands or use their arms. This could affect their well-being, especially when they are unable to participate in sports or carry out everyday tasks. Some people may benefit from muscle transfers. In these, surgeons insert stronger tendons and muscles to support weaker ones.

One of the most frequent instances of medical malpractice that causes Erb's Palsy is when a doctor pulls too hard on a baby's head, neck or shoulders during labor and birth. This could be due to the improper use or vacuum extractors. It can also be caused by a long labor causing stress on the baby's head and shoulders.

Some babies with Erb's palsy recover completely and can move their arms normally. However, some babies suffer permanent nerve damage and will be disabled for the rest of their lives. Most cases of Erb’s palsy can be avoided and are caused by medical malpractice during labor and birth.

Trial preparation

The final step in seeking compensation for brachial-plexus injuries suffered by children is to present evidence before a judge or jury. Your Erb's palsy lawyer will attempt to prove that the healthcare professional did not act in a reasonable way under a specific situation, while the defendant's attorneys will try to convince the jury or judge that the healthcare professional was acting reasonably.

Typically, the parties come to a deal prior to trial. The settlement is intended to satisfy both parties' interests and stop the lawsuit. The plaintiffs will receive an amount of money in one lump and the lawsuit will end. The amount of money awarded depends on the severity of the injury and the amount of medical care is required in the future.
